Palmer Drug Co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Palmer Drug Co in the United States is $74,142.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$36. Salaries at Palmer Drug Co typically range from $65,126 to $84,285 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Dubuque?

Understanding the cost of living near Dubuque is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Palmer Drug Co.
Dubuque's Cost of Living Index is approximately 83.1 (16.9% less expensive than US average; 7.6% less than IA average). Mississippi River city, historic, affordable. The Jule. When planning your budget based on a salary from Palmer Drug Co,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$700 - $1,100+ A significant portion of Palmer Drug Co sal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$30 (The Jule mon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$360 - $530 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$280 - $550+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$340 - $620+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,850 - $3,030+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
